Description
The Tiger theme for WordPress is vulnerable to Privilege Escalation in all versions up to, and including, 101.2.1. This is due to the 'paypal-submit.php' file not restricting what user roles a user can register with. This makes it possible for unauthenticated attackers to supply the 'administrator' role during registration and gain administrator access to the site.

CWE ID Description
CWE-269 The product does not properly assign, modify, track, or check privileges for an actor, creating an unintended sphere of control for that actor.

Can you explain this vulnerability to me?

This vulnerability exists in the Tiger theme for WordPress (up to version 101.2.1) where the 'paypal-submit.php' file does not properly restrict user roles during registration. This allows unauthenticated attackers to register with the 'administrator' role, thereby gaining full administrator access to the site.


How can this vulnerability impact me? :

An attacker exploiting this vulnerability can gain administrator access to your WordPress site without authentication. This can lead to full control over the site, including modifying content, installing malicious code, stealing data, or disrupting site operations.
